WHY PICKING THE RIGHT SOFTWARE DEVELOPMENT PARTNER CAN CHANGE YOUR PROJECT

Why Picking the Right Software Development Partner Can Change Your Project

Why Picking the Right Software Development Partner Can Change Your Project

Blog Article

Devoted Developers vs. In-House Teams: Which Is Right for You?



The decision in between making use of committed programmers and maintaining an in-house team is a considerable one that can impact the trajectory of your jobs and general organization approach. Conversely, in-house teams contribute to a natural firm society and a nuanced understanding of long-lasting goals.


Understanding Dedicated Programmers



The expanding need for specialized skills in the tech sector has actually caused the appearance of committed designers as a practical solution for several companies. These experts are normally acquired on a project basis, permitting business to take advantage of specific know-how without the long-lasting dedication linked with full time hires. Dedicated developers are usually ingrained within a customer's team, giving adaptability and scalability to meet job demands.


This model permits organizations to access an international talent swimming pool, which is particularly useful in a rapidly advancing technological landscape. Committed designers can be sourced from numerous geographical locations, making certain that business can locate the ideal ability at competitive prices. They usually bring a riches of experience and expertise, having actually serviced varied projects across various markets.


In addition, specialized programmers can focus specifically on the tasks available, boosting productivity and effectiveness. They are outfitted to integrate effortlessly right into existing process, teaming up closely with in-house groups to attain job purposes. This strategy not only lowers the concern of employment and training however likewise enables organizations to stay dexterous, adapting quickly to altering market needs and technological improvements.


Advantages of In-House Teams



Nearshore Software DevelopmentSoftware Engineering Staffing
Organizations often find that internal groups give an one-of-a-kind benefit in cultivating a natural workplace and a strong company culture. The closeness of employee enables effective communication, cooperation, and the sharing of concepts, leading to a more agile workflow. This harmony commonly causes boosted technology and creative thinking, as group participants can quickly conceptualize and repeat on jobs.


Moreover, internal teams often tend to have a deeper understanding of the firm's mission, worths, and objectives. This positioning can enhance employee involvement and inspiration, as team participants feel more attached to their work and the organization's success. In addition, having a specialized in-house group enables much better positioning of goals and methods, as these participants are consistently focused on the company's top priorities.


Internal groups additionally facilitate quicker decision-making processes, as they can react much more swiftly to difficulties and adjustments. The well-known relationships and experience with company procedures permit streamlined operations and decreased miscommunication. Inevitably, the combination of a cohesive society, alignment with business objectives, and efficient interaction makes internal teams a valuable property for many companies, especially those wanting to grow lasting development and innovation.




Expense Factors To Consider



When examining price considerations, both in-house teams and specialized programmers existing distinct financial effects for companies. Involving specialized developers usually entails a pay-per-project or per hour price model, which can be cost-effective for businesses with fluctuating project demands. This approach permits flexibility in scaling resources up or down, guaranteeing that companies only pay for the solutions they need.


On the other hand, in-house groups require fixed costs, consisting of salaries, content advantages, and overhead expenditures such as workplace and tools. While this version supplies better control and prompt schedule find more information of sources, it may cause higher long-term expenses, specifically if the work does not warrant a permanent personnel.




Moreover, firms must take into consideration the hidden expenses connected with recruitment and training of in-house employees, which can additionally stress budget plans. In some instances, the moment and resources invested in managing an internal group can diminish the organization's core company objectives.


Offshore Software DevelopmentOffshore Software Development
Inevitably, the option in between in-house teams and specialized developers ought to straighten with a company's financial method, task requirements, and long-lasting goals, ensuring an equilibrium in between top quality and cost efficiency.


Job Monitoring and Adaptability



Project management and versatility are crucial elements that influence the option in between in-house groups and devoted developers. Devoted programmers normally offer a high level of versatility, permitting organizations to scale sources up or down based on job demands. This agility can be specifically advantageous for companies experiencing fluctuating work or those seeking to innovate quickly. Committed groups commonly have developed processes for managing jobs properly, leveraging details techniques like Agile or Scrum, which promote repetitive progression and versatility.


Software Development PartnerNearshore Software Development
In comparison, in-house teams may stand out in maintaining a regular job monitoring structure because of their knowledge with the organization's culture and long-term goals. This recognized relationship can lead to smooth communication and collaboration, making sure positioning on task purposes. Nevertheless, internal groups may deal with restraints when adapting to task scope adjustments, as they are commonly connected to dealt with schedules and source allotments.


Inevitably, the selection in between in-house teams and committed programmers pivots on the desired degree of adaptability and the particular task monitoring demands. Business should review their functional dynamics, task intricacy, and resource schedule to establish which option lines up finest with their tactical purposes.


Making the Right Selection



Selecting the appropriate growth method-- devoted programmers or internal teams-- needs a mindful assessment web link of different aspects that line up with a business's critical objectives. software development partner. Take into consideration the nature of the job. Committed developers might be more ideal if it demands specialized skills or a fast scale-up. Conversely, internal groups can give much better connection and combination with existing employees.


Following, evaluate your budget. Devoted designers frequently offer an economical remedy for temporary projects, while in-house groups might incur greater lasting expenses due to wages, benefits, and overhead expenses. Examine the degree of control and collaboration desired; in-house teams usually cultivate more powerful interaction and placement with firm society.


Additionally, consider the moment frame. If instant results are required, specialized programmers can be onboarded rapidly, whereas building an internal group requires time for employment and training. Weigh the long-lasting vision of your organization. Spending in an in-house team might generate better returns over time if continual advancement is essential. Ultimately, the choice depends upon a complete evaluation of these aspects, ensuring placement with your company's overall purposes and operational demands.




Verdict



In conclusion, the decision in between specialized programmers and internal groups hinges on project needs and business goals. Conversely, internal groups grow a cohesive culture and deeper positioning with lasting objectives.


The decision between using committed designers and maintaining an in-house group is a substantial one that can impact the trajectory of your jobs and total business method.Job monitoring and adaptability are vital aspects that influence the selection between internal teams and dedicated developers. hire dedicated developers.In contrast, in-house groups might stand out in preserving a consistent project monitoring framework due to their knowledge with the organization's society and lasting goals. Committed designers typically provide an economical option for short-term tasks, while in-house groups may incur higher long-lasting costs due to salaries, advantages, and overhead expenses.In conclusion, the choice between dedicated developers and in-house teams hinges on task requirements and organizational objectives

Report this page